What you’ll need

Gathering the right ingredients is half the battle in any home kitchen. For this recipe, make sure you have:

  • 8 oz cream cheese, softened
  • 2 tbsp honey or maple syrup
  • 1 tsp vanilla extract
  • 2 tsp finely grated orange zest
  • 1/2 cup dried cranberries, chopped
  • 1/2 cup chopped toasted pecans
  • 1 large tortilla or wrap for rolling

Depending on your preference, honey or maple syrup can adjust the sweetness to your liking. You could also try using a flavored cream cheese for an extra twist!

Step-by-step instructions

Now let’s get started! Follow these simple steps:

  1. In a mixing bowl, combine the softened cream cheese, honey or maple syrup, vanilla extract, and grated orange zest. Mix until smooth and creamy.
  2. Gently fold in the chopped dried cranberries and toasted pecans to your cream cheese mixture.
  3. Spread your cream cheese mixture evenly over a tortilla or wrap, ensuring complete coverage for the best flavor in every bite.
  4. Tightly roll the tortilla up, making sure to keep the filling intact.
  5. Wrap the rolled tortilla in plastic wrap and refrigerate for at least 30 minutes to firm it up.
  6. Once chilled, slice the pinwheel into bite-sized pieces, about 1-inch thick, and serve!

Storage and reheating tips

These pinwheel bites are best eaten fresh but can be stored for later! Here’s how:

  • Refrigeration: Store leftovers in an airtight container in the fridge. They can last for up to three days.
  • Freezing: If you want to prep ahead of time, you can freeze the rolled tortilla before cutting them into pinwheels. Just make sure to let them thaw in the refrigerator before serving.
  • Food Safety: Always remember to keep the pinwheels covered when not in use to avoid drying out, and adhere to food safety principles to ensure they stay fresh.

Helpful cooking tips

Here are some pro tips to elevate your Holiday Cranberry-Orange Pinwheel Bites:

  • Room Temperature Cream Cheese: Make sure your cream cheese is softened at room temperature for easier mixing. This will help create a smoother filling.
  • Choose Fresh Ingredients: Opt for fresh orange zest from a whole orange rather than bottled zest to maximize flavor.
  • Chill Before Slicing: Allowing the rolls to chill thoroughly will make slicing much easier and result in prettier pinwheels.

Your questions answered

What’s the prep time for these pinwheel bites?

The entire process takes about 15-20 minutes of active prep time, plus an additional 30 minutes for chilling.

Can I use fresh cranberries instead of dried?

While fresh cranberries add a tart flavor, they are quite juicy and could make the filling too wet. I recommend sticking with dried cranberries for the best texture.

How do I make it gluten-free?

To make these pinwheel bites gluten-free, simply use a gluten-free tortilla or wrap. There are many delicious options available!

Can I make these ahead of time?

Absolutely! You can prepare the rolls a day in advance and store them in the refrigerator until you’re ready to slice and serve. This makes them perfect for busy holiday schedules!
